WebMay 20, 2016 · A pain scale measures a person's pain intensity and is based on self-report, observational (behavioral), or physiological data. Various pain scales are available for neonates, infants, children, adolescents, adults, seniors, and persons with impaired communication. Pain assessments are typically regarded as "the 5th Vital Sign." Web5 Pain Scales 5.1 Numerical Pain Rating Scale (NPRS) The Numerical Rating Scale (NPRS-11) is an 11-point scale for self-report of pain. It is the most commonly used unidimensional pain scale. The respondent selects a whole number (integers 0–10) that best reflects the intensity (or other quality if requested of his/her pain. WebSep 1, 2016 · Regular pain assessments are an important part of chronic pain therapy. The ideal pain assessment tool would produce a numeric score or other objective metric, be easy to administer, be readily understood by patients, and yield reproducible results with good specificity and sensitivity.
